Market Snapshot: Human Microbiome Market Size and Growth
In 2024, the global human microbiome market reached USD 1.96 billion and is forecast to expand to USD 2.41 billion in 2025, evidencing a compound annual growth rate of 24.61%. By 2032, forecasts project the market will rise to USD 11.40 billion. Accelerated translational research, rapid adoption of enabling technologies, and adaptable regulatory frameworks are guiding this momentum. These factors support seamless integration of microbiome-based technologies into healthcare settings. Both major organizations and innovative entrants are working to speed adoption, boost competitiveness, and promote worldwide access to microbiome solutions.
Scope & Segmentation of the Human Microbiome Market
- Product Types: Antibiotics designed for specific therapeutic targets, advanced diagnostic devices for patient evaluation, microbiome sequencing solutions, PCR-based analytics, and growing categories like prebiotics, probiotics, and synbiotics. Each contributes to preventive strategies, individualized interventions, and modernization within clinical workflows.
- Target Microbiome Site: Main research and product development focus on gut, skin, vaginal, oral, nasal, and respiratory microbiomes. Addressing diverse body sites allows for precision in product offerings and healthcare impact.
- Applications: Includes diagnostics such as biomarker exploration, companion diagnostics, and a variety of clinical testing, alongside therapeutics and nutritional supplements. These collective applications facilitate targeted medicine and foster wellness in common clinical conditions across multiple health domains.
- End Users: Segments encompass diagnostic laboratories, home healthcare agencies, hospitals and clinics, pharmaceutical and biotech firms, plus research organizations. Each plays a defined role in influencing patient care, scientific direction, and the use of technology within the sector.
- Key Regions: Market opportunities span the Americas, Europe, Middle East & Africa, and Asia-Pacific, with established economies driving adoption and emerging regions providing significant growth prospects. This regional diversity supports strategic geographic expansion and competitive positioning.
- Notable Companies: Leading participants are DuPont de Nemours, Ferring B.V., AOBiome, Axial Therapeutics, BioHM Health, BiomeSense, Enterome Bioscience, Finch Therapeutics, Illumina, Infinant Health, Intralytix, Merck KGaA, Metabiomics, Osel, Pendulum Therapeutics, Synlogic, Synthetic Biologics, Viome Life Sciences, and Yakult Honsha. These players drive joint technology development, improve sector responsiveness, and cultivate cross-industry alliances.

Tariff Impact: Navigating Changing Trade Dynamics
With new tariffs affecting imported research materials and sequencing technologies in the United States, companies are expanding domestic manufacturing and laboratory capacity. Senior leadership is focusing on diversifying supplier networks and closely monitoring regulations to safeguard supply continuity and sustain advancement in microbiome innovation.
